
The 2001 reunion was a huge success. Everyone enjoyed the activities, food, and renewing old friendships. As expected we made many new friendships too. The only glitch was one couples luggage was lost overnight by the airline but was found and delivered to them at the hotel the next day. We had fun on our trips to Colonial Williamsburg, Jamestown, the battleship USS Wisconsin, Nauticus, and the McArthur Museum. The food was delicious at the banquet and the crew cut a rug at the dance.
